The MezzoStak 0.5mm-pitch mezzanine connector flaunts a hermaphroditic (mates-to-self) design that uses the same part number for both mated sides.

This approach promises to reduce engineering, financial, administrative, and supply chain maintenance costs by 50%. Guidance features and polarization prevents errors in PCB placement and mating. Dual-point terminals ensure redundant electrical contact and a short mating point and long wiping action reduce mechanical risk while a high un-mating force increases connection security. The connector operates in temperatures from of -40°C to +125°C. The connector is available in a standard version that provides solderable hold-downs for supplemental PCB support and a short version that eliminates hold-downs, has a PCB stack height range of 4 mm to 7 mm and in 20 to 70 positions depending on configuration.
